Cuesta vs. SBCC

Both Cuesta College and Santa Barbara City College are Public, 2-4 years schools located in California. The following statements compare Cuesta College and Santa Barbara City College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are public.
  • Cuesta's tuition ($11,010) is more expensive than SBCC ($10,432).
  • SBCC's students to faculty ratio (24 to 1) is lower than Cuesta (27 to 1).
  • SBCC (12,334 students) is larger than Cuesta (11,283 students) with more enrolled students.
  • SBCC ($4,472) has higher amount of financial aid than Cuesta ($3,700).
  • Cuesta's graduation rate (48%) is higher than SBCC (34%).
